Abstract

La invención se refiere a un proceso para la fabricación de un polisacárido acilado que comprende (a) hacer reaccionar un polisacárido con un agente de acilación para producir un polisacárido acilado y (b) lavar el polisacárido acilado con agua que contiene de 0.05 a 15 mg/l de iones Ca2+. (c) recuperar el polisacárido acilado lavado y una fase acuosa que contiene ácido carboxílico de la etapa (b).
